Samuel Ofori (born 23 January 1996) is a Ghanaian professional footballer who plays as a forward for Saudi club Al-Noor. [1] [2]
Ofori previously played for Berekum Chelsea and Medeama SC. [2] In January 2021, he was sent on a season-long loan deal to Western Region-based club Karela United. [3] [4] He played 5 league matches and scored 1 goal in the 2019–20 Ghana Premier League season before the league was put on hold and later cancelled due to the COVID-19 pandemic. He featured for Karela during the first round of the 2020–21 Ghana Premier League. [1] [5] On 15 November 2020, he scored a goal in a 2–2 draw against Ashanti Gold with Diawisie Taylor scoring the other goal. [6] [7]
Ofori joined Lebanese Premier League side Safa in August 2022. [8]
